Thanksgiving Day falls on Monday, Oct. 13, this year in 2025, and many Toronto businesses will not operate as usual for the holiday.

Thanksgiving has been officially celebrated as an annual holiday in Canada since Nov. 6, 1879, typically taking place on the second Monday in October.

Advertising

Unlike the celebration in the U.S., Canadian Thanksgiving takes place earlier in the fall to coincide with the harvest season.

Thanksgiving is a statutory holiday throughout the country, except in the Atlantic provinces of Prince Edward Island, Newfoundland and Labrador, Nova Scotia, and New Brunswick, where the holiday is optional.
